Overview
The ability to effectively and efficiently manage projects is a highly transferable and in-demand skill set. The Masters Certificate in Applied Project Management will give you the fundamental knowledge, tools and techniques to accelerate your career in project management.
Upon completion of the program, you will have received 42 training hours to support your professional development in alignment with PMI standards to write the PMI exam to earn the PMP® certification.
This course has been developed around the Project Management Institute’s Body of Knowledge (The PMBOK®)
This program is run in partnership with the Schulich School of Business at York University.

Topics and Dates
The Masters Certificate in Applied Project Management is a 3 module, 11 day program which uses cases studies, lectures, simulations, and in-class exercises and discussions to teach you timely, pertinent topics:
